Transaction 07f346e72bad554352a49fb0cccf5c2549577ac17ee5d5b8ef15128009f73232
1 Input
2 Outputs
- 07f346e72bad554352a49fb0cccf5c2549577ac17ee5d5b8ef15128009f73232:0
- 07f346e72bad554352a49fb0cccf5c2549577ac17ee5d5b8ef15128009f73232:1
value 1000000
address 1M65vftHHmQ3pzgxw4xZ7NuJuyL25etmdQ
value 139138978
address 1D233EDPatg8bYQdakE7F2g3stjvYmxt3T